Musicians

  • Steel Guitars: Doug Dietrich, Mike Weber
  • Fiddles: Shane Guse, Dan Howlett
  • Drums: Mike Eagles
  • Keyboards: Mike Eedy
  • Lead Guitar: Fred Lewis
  • Mandolin & Flattop Pickin': Dan Howlett
  • Bass & Acoustic Guitar: Paul Weber

Duets

  • Susan Weber Bell

Background Singers

  • Stacey Lee (Guse)
  • Susan Weber Bell
  • Grant Heywood
  • plus Kirby the blind Schitzer wonder dog & the Duerrstein Duo appearing on "The Winner"
